Stephens City, VA
1033 Locust Street, Stephens City, VA 22655
Founded in 1758, Stephens City is a historically rich town nestled in Frederick County, Virginia. It is one of the oldest towns in the Shenandoah Valley and has preserved much of its colonial charm while embracing modern growth. Residents and visitors enjoy a mix of historical landmarks, family-owned shops, and scenic views of the Blue Ridge Mountains. The town offers a relaxed, community-oriented atmosphere and is conveniently located near Winchester and I-81. With a walkable downtown and nearby parks, it’s a peaceful yet accessible destination.

Valerie Hill Vineyard & Winery
Just minutes from Stephens City, Valerie Hill Vineyard & Winery offers a picturesque and elegant setting for wine tastings, private events, and seasonal entertainment. Housed in a historic 1807 Federal-style manor, the vineyard is a blend of history and hospitality. Guests can sample award-winning wines in the tasting room or enjoy a glass on the scenic patio overlooking the vineyard. The property frequently hosts live music, ghost tours, and special dinners in its wine cellar. Visitors rave about the relaxing ambiance and knowledgeable staff who provide a personal touch. Whether you’re a wine connoisseur or a casual sipper, Valerie Hill offers an unforgettable experience. Its location in rural Virginia makes it feel like a retreat, yet it’s easily reachable from Stephens City. Sherando Park
Located just outside of Stephens City, Sherando Park is a 330-acre recreational space offering everything from hiking trails and a lake to athletic fields and playgrounds. Visitors can enjoy fishing, kayaking, or a peaceful picnic by the water. The park also features lighted tennis courts, soccer fields, and a disc golf course. With miles of walking and biking paths, it’s a year-round destination for outdoor enthusiasts. Families often spend full days here, taking advantage of the covered shelters for parties or simply relaxing in nature. Seasonal programs and youth sports leagues make it a dynamic part of the community. Wildlife spotting is common, especially near the wooded trails.
